252件ヒット
[1-100件を表示]
(0.169秒)
種類
- インスタンスメソッド (142)
- 特異メソッド (55)
- モジュール関数 (44)
- 変数 (11)
クラス
-
ARGF
. class (22) - BasicSocket (11)
- CSV (66)
- Dir (10)
- IO (44)
-
Socket
:: AncillaryData (22) - StringIO (11)
- UNIXSocket (11)
モジュール
- Kernel (55)
キーワード
-
$ stdin (11) - autoclose= (11)
-
close
_ on _ exec= (11) - int (22)
- open (44)
-
send
_ io (11) - sendmsg (11)
- spawn (44)
-
to
_ i (33)
検索結果
先頭5件
-
StringIO
# fileno -> nil (30401.0) -
何もせず nil を返します。
...何もせず nil を返します。... -
CSV
# fileno -> Integer (30334.0) -
IO#fileno, IO#to_i に委譲します。
...
IO#fileno, IO#to_i に委譲します。... -
IO
# fileno -> Integer (30320.0) -
ファイル記述子を表す整数を返します。
...ファイル記述子を表す整数を返します。
@raise IOError 既に close されている場合に発生します。
//emlist[例][ruby]{
$stdin.fileno # => 0
$stdout.fileno # => 1
//}......ファイル記述子を表す整数を返します。
@raise IOError 既に close されている場合に発生します。
//emlist[例][ruby]{
$stdin.fileno # => 0
$stdout.fileno # => 1
//}
@see Dir#fileno... -
Dir
# fileno -> Integer (30313.0) -
self に関連づけられたファイル記述子を表す整数を返します。
...self に関連づけられたファイル記述子を表す整数を返します。
//emlist[例][ruby]{
Dir.open("..") { |d| d.fileno } # => 8
//}
本メソッドでは POSIX 2008 で定義されている dirfd() 関数を使用します。
@raise NotImplementedError Windows などの dirfd()......関数が存在しないプラッ
トフォームで発生します。
@raise IOError 既に自身が close している場合に発生します。
@see IO#fileno... -
ARGF
. class # fileno -> Integer (30308.0) -
現在オープンしているファイルのファイル記述子を表す整数を返します。
...現在オープンしているファイルのファイル記述子を表す整数を返します。
ARGF.fileno # => 3
@raise ArgumentError 現在開いているファイルがない場合に発生します。... -
CSV
# to _ i -> Integer (12134.0) -
IO#fileno, IO#to_i に委譲します。
...
IO#fileno, IO#to_i に委譲します。... -
IO
# to _ i -> Integer (12120.0) -
ファイル記述子を表す整数を返します。
...ファイル記述子を表す整数を返します。
@raise IOError 既に close されている場合に発生します。
//emlist[例][ruby]{
$stdin.fileno # => 0
$stdout.fileno # => 1
//}......ファイル記述子を表す整数を返します。
@raise IOError 既に close されている場合に発生します。
//emlist[例][ruby]{
$stdin.fileno # => 0
$stdout.fileno # => 1
//}
@see Dir#fileno... -
ARGF
. class # to _ i -> Integer (12108.0) -
現在オープンしているファイルのファイル記述子を表す整数を返します。
...現在オープンしているファイルのファイル記述子を表す整数を返します。
ARGF.fileno # => 3
@raise ArgumentError 現在開いているファイルがない場合に発生します。... -
Socket
:: AncillaryData . int(family , cmsg _ level , cmsg _ type , integer) -> Socket :: AncillaryData (9306.0) -
データとして整数を保持する Socket::AncillaryData オブジェクトを生成します。
...ncillaryData オブジェクトを生成します。
整数データのサイズおよびエンディアンは実行するホストによって異なります。
require 'socket'
p Socket::AncillaryData.int(:UNIX, :SOCKET, :RIGHTS, STDERR.fileno)
#=> #<Socket::AncillaryData: UNIX SOCKET RIG......HTS 2>
@param family ソケットファミリー
@param cmsg_level プロトコル
@param cmsg_type 補助データの種類
@param integer データ内容
@see Socket::AncillaryData.new... -
Socket
:: AncillaryData # int -> Integer (9206.0) -
自身が保持している cmsg data (データ) を整数の形で返します。
...異なります。
require 'socket'
ancdata = Socket::AncillaryData.int(:UNIX, :SOCKET, :RIGHTS, STDERR.fileno)
p ancdata.int #=> 2
@raise TypeError cmgs data のサイズが int のバイト数と異なる場合に発生します
@see Socket::AncillaryData.new Socket::AncillaryData.int...